BBOB swMATH ID: 38130 Software Authors: Doerr, B., Fouz, M., Schmidt, M., Wahlström, M. Description: BBOB: Nelder-Mead with resize and halfruns. Using the BBOB template, we investigate how the Nelder-Mead simplex algorithm can be combined with evolutionary ideas to give a competitive hybrid approach to optimize continuous functions. We significantly improve the performance of the algorithm in higher dimension by the addition of a reshaping step of the search, to correct for a known problem in the simplex search behaviour. We also give a reasonably good population-based approach in which only a third of the individuals is fully matured, with a bias towards fitter individuals, via a variant of the Nelder-Mead method.
